To join us as a Peripatetic Deputy General Manager (Clinical), you must be a Registered Nurse (RGN/RMN) with current NMC registration and a teaching, mentoring, or supervision qualification. Previous experience in a nursing home setting is essential, along with evidence of continual professional development. Experience in assisting residents with different health needs is important as well, as is a successful track record of managing safeguarding investigations and clinical risk assessments. We also look for some HR experience, a strong knowledge of sales and marketing, an understanding of budget management, and a track record of supporting newly qualified nurses through preceptorship. You should be compassionate, resilient, and determined to deliver quality care in our engaging and energetic environment. Finally, due to the nature of this role, you must be flexible and willing to travel. Rewards Package
